About the area

Situated just south of historic Little Havana and north of Coral Way, East Shenandoah South is characterized by leafy residential streets, 1920s Mediterranean Revival bungalows, and mid-century single-family homes. It offers a calm, authentic Miami neighborhood feel with quick access to the vibrant dining and arts scenes of Brickell and Calle Ocho.

Transit, parking and getting around

Miami-Dade Transit serves the area with Metrobus routes along Coral Way (Route 24) and SW 12th Ave (Route 12). The nearest Metrorail station is Vizcaya Station, roughly 1 to 1.5 miles east, accessible via a short bus ride or rideshare.

Street parking is largely free and accessible throughout residential blocks, though some blocks require residential permits or have narrow easements.
